Rwanda: Experts On Why Genocide Ideology Continues to Spread Abroad

The proliferation of harmful ideologies could destabilize regional peace and security, reflecting a serious concern for humanitarian and political landscapes.

Experts warn that the ideology which fueled the 1994 Genocide against the Tutsi persists across the Great Lakes region and among Rwandan communities abroad. This resurgence is largely driven by social media, digital platforms, and the influence of descendants of the original perpetrators.
